Anonymous Coding & Technical Interview Prep For Software Engineers

 thumbnail

Anonymous Coding & Technical Interview Prep For Software Engineers

Published Mar 15, 25
6 min read
[=headercontent]Mastering The Software Engineering Interview – Tips From Faang Recruiters [/headercontent] [=image]
The Most Difficult Technical Interview Questions Ever Asked

Full Guide: How To Prepare For A Technical Coding Interview




[/video]

Google Search, GMail, Google Docs, Android, and YouTube all have 1bn+ monthly active users. The coding concerns we've covered over usually have a single optimum service.

How To Prepare For An Engineering Manager Interview – The Best Strategy

The Ultimate Software Engineering Interview Checklist – Preparation Guide


This is the component of the meeting where you intend to reveal that you can both be imaginative and structured at the very same time. Your interviewer will certainly adjust the inquiry to your history. For example, if you have actually worked on an API product they'll ask you to make an API.

For sure functions (e.g. infrastructure, protection, etc) you will likely have numerous system style interviews rather than just one. Below are the most typical system design questions asked in the Google interview reports which can be located on Glassdoor. For more details, we advise reading our listing of typical system layout questions.

"Inform me concerning a time you lead a group through a difficult scenario" is a behavior inquiry. "Exactly how would certainly you build a diverse and comprehensive team" is a hypothetical inquiry.

People administration meetings Tell me about a time you had to deal with a task that was late Inform me about a time you had to take care of trade offs and obscurity Inform me regarding a time you were component of an organization in change and just how you aided them relocate onward Inform me concerning a time you lead a group through a hard circumstance Inform me concerning a time you developed and preserved group participants How would certainly you deal with a group challenge in a balanced means How would certainly you deal with an ability gap or personality conflict How would you guarantee your group is varied and inclusive Just how would certainly you organize daily activities How would you convince a group to embrace new technologies Job management interviews Inform me about a time you were the end-to-end owner of a job Tell me concerning a time you made use of data to make a critical choice Inform me about a time you made use of information to determine impact Exactly how would you handle contending visions on how to supply a project Just how would certainly you choose an approach to handle a project Just how would certainly you stabilize versatility and procedure in a dexterous atmosphere Exactly how would you take care of projects without specified end dates Exactly how would certainly you prioritize jobs of varying complexity How would certainly you balance process vs.

How To Answer “Tell Me About Yourself” In A Software Engineering Interview

The Best Open-source Resources For Data Engineering Interview Preparation

10 Behavioral Interview Questions Every Software Engineer Should Prepare For


You might be a fantastic software greatSoftware application but unfortunatelyHowever regrettably's not necessarily enough always adequate your interviews at Meetings. Speaking with is a skill in itself that you require to find out. Allow's look at some crucial suggestions to make certain you approach your meetings in the best way.

Your interviewer might provide you hints regarding whether you're on the appropriate track or not. Google job interviewers appreciate authenticity and honesty.

Google values particular characteristics such as interest for modern technology, partnership, and concentrate on the individual. Much more than with coding issues, responding to system style inquiries is an ability by itself. You should start with a top-level design and after that pierce down on the system part of the style. Use our Google system layout meeting overview to prepare.

The Best Technical Interview Prep Courses For Software Engineers

Google suggests that you first try and locate a remedy that works as quickly as you can, after that iterate to improve your solution. Google currently generally asks interviewees to code in a Google doc.

Now that you recognize what inquiries to anticipate, allow's concentrate on exactly how to prepare. Right here are the 4 most crucial things you can do to prepare for Google's software program designer meetings.

How To Prepare For Amazon’s Software Engineer Interview

Software Engineer Interviews: Everything You Need To Know To Succeed


But prior to investing 10s of hours preparing for an interview at Google, you should take some time to make certain it's actually the appropriate company for you. Google is respected and it's for that reason tempting to think that you should use, without considering points extra thoroughly. It's essential to remember that the reputation of a job (by itself) will not make you satisfied in your day-to-day work.

If you understand designers that work at Google or utilized to function there it's a good idea to talk with them to comprehend what the culture resembles. On top of that, we would recommend checking out the following resources: As pointed out over, you'll need to answer three types of concerns at Google: coding, system style, and behavior.

The Ultimate Guide To Preparing For An Ios Engineering Interview

Apple Software Engineer Interview Questions & How To Answer Them


, which have web links to high quality solutions to each problem.

Do not forget to exercise on a whiteboard or Google Doc instead of in an editor. It has a 7-step preparation plan and web links to the ideal resources.

Preparing For Your Full Loop Interview At Meta – What To Expect

A terrific method to improve your communication for coding, system design, and behavior concerns, is to interview on your own out loud. This may sound weird, but it can significantly enhance the method you communicate your solutions during a meeting.

If you have buddies or peers that can do mock interviews with you, that's a choice worth trying. It's free, but be cautioned, you may come up against the following issues: It's tough to understand if the feedback you obtain is accurate They're unlikely to have expert understanding of meetings at your target business On peer platforms, people frequently waste your time by not showing up For those factors, numerous prospects avoid peer simulated meetings and go straight to mock meetings with a specialist.

The 10 Types Of Technical Interviews For Software Engineers

Test Engineering Interview Masterclass – Key Topics & Strategies


That's an ROI of 100x!.

(Some background: I've interviewed numerous candidates for software application engineering work at Facebook and Microsoft. I've also fallen short numerous coding interviews myself when I wasn't prepared. I initially began writing this as an answer to a Quora concern about the roadmap for software program design interviews. At some point, the answer came to be so long that I believed it warranted a post of its very own.) Allow's get this off the beaten track.

A Non-overwhelming List Of Resources To Use For Software Engineering Interview Prep

Yes, truly, 3 months. And disallowing that, at the extremely least devote 46 weeks if you haven't interviewed in a while. You can possibly obtain away with much less than that if you have interviewed in the last twelve month or so. Now for the meat. Below are the 5 major areas that software program design meetings at "Huge Technology" companies like Facebook, Google, Microsoft, and so on.

Latest Posts